FROGS: Find, Rapidly, OTUs with Galaxy Solution.

TL;DR: This Galaxy‐supported pipeline, called FROGS, is designed to analyze large sets of amplicon sequences and produce abundance tables of Operational Taxonomic Units (OTUs) and their taxonomic affiliation to highlight databases conflicts and uncertainties.

Uncovering latent structure in valued graphs: A variational approach

TL;DR: In this paper, a model-based strategy to uncover groups of nodes in valued graphs is presented, which can be used for a wide span of parametric random graphs models and allows to include covariates.

Quantitative prediction of genome-wide resource allocation in bacteria

TL;DR: It is shown that the constraint-based modeling method Resource Balance Analysis (RBA), calibrated using genome-wide absolute protein quantification data, accurately predicts resource allocation in the model bacterium Bacillus subtilis for a wide range of growth conditions.

Gut bacteria are critical for optimal muscle function: a potential link with glucose homeostasis.

TL;DR: The hypothesis that gut bacteria are required for host optimal skeletal muscle function is strongly supported, as several pertinent glucose metabolism markers paralleled the muscle endurance changes observed after ATB treatment and reseeding.
